.text-quote__element{margin:var(--sp-xl) 0}.text-quote__element:last-child{margin-bottom:var(--sp-large)}.text-quote__quote{text-wrap:balance;text-wrap:pretty;--line-height:1.125;color:var(--theme-color,var(--brand-green-default));font-family:var(--f-special);font-size:1.5rem;font-weight:300;line-height:var(--line-height);line-height:1.33;margin:0 auto;text-align:center;width:90%;word-break:keep-all}.text-quote__quote h1,.text-quote__quote h2,.text-quote__quote h3,.text-quote__quote h4,.text-quote__quote h5,.text-quote__quote h6,.text-quote__quote p{margin:0;padding:0}@media (min-width:768px){.text-quote__quote{font-size:2rem}}@media (min-width:992px){.text-quote__quote{font-size:2.25rem}}@media (min-width:1200px){.text-quote__quote{font-size:2.5rem}}.text-quote__quote a,.text-quote__quote h1,.text-quote__quote h2,.text-quote__quote h3,.text-quote__quote h4,.text-quote__quote h5,.text-quote__quote h6,.text-quote__quote p{color:inherit;font-family:inherit;font-size:inherit;font-weight:inherit;line-height:inherit}.text-quote .ruler{margin-bottom:var(--sp-md)}
